Pharmacological Interventions for Cirrhotic Ascites: From Challenges to Emerging Therapeutic Horizons [PDF]
Ascites is the most common complication in patients with decompensated cirrhosis. This condition results in a severely impaired quality of life, excessive healthcare use, recurrent hospitalizations and significant morbidity and mortality.
